CREATION INFORMATION
- Medium: Scenic/Travel/Digital Photography, Mixed Media Design.
- Techniques: Digital Cross Processing & Photo Illustration/Manipulation.
- Tools: Digital Camera, Photoshop CS2.
- Shooting Location: Palm Springs, CA
- NOTES: This “windmill” is part of the famous “desert windmills” that are just outside Palm Springs. I just happened to find this one all alone. This is NOT a collage…it is all one singular photograph, only lighting and filters were adjusted.
